Pagini recente » Cod sursa (job #2260178) | Cod sursa (job #2896491) | Cod sursa (job #1657279) | Cod sursa (job #2154433) | Cod sursa (job #2332043)
#include <iostream>
#include <fstream>
#include <math.h>
using namespace std;
int n[1000],t,c=0,sum=0;
int main()
{
ifstream cin("ssnd.in");
ofstream cout("ssnd.out");
cin>>t;
for(int i=1;i<=t;i++)
{
sum=0;
c=0;
cin>>n[i];
for(int j=1;j*j<n[i];j++)
{
if(n[i]%j==0)
{
c+=2;
sum=sum+j+n[i]/j;
}
}
if((int)sqrt(n[i])==sqrt(n[i]))
{
c++;
sum+=sqrt(n[i]);
}
cout<<c<<" "<<sum<<endl;
}
}